When should my child visit the dentist?

We are passionate about protecting young smiles from their very first tooth. Your child will usually start to get their milk teeth at around six months old. We recommend that you schedule your child’s first dental examination as soon as they get their first tooth.

Following this, we recommend scheduling appointments between every three and twelve months. This will also let them get used to the noises, smells and surroundings and prepare them for future visits. The earlier these visits start, the more relaxed the children will be. Plaque can start to form on young teeth as soon as they emerge, and it’s important to implement a good oral health routine early – starting with that first tooth.

It’s never too early to start and, in fact, earlier is usually better as it allows dentist in Nottingham to advise you on the best at home-care and begin building a positive relationship with your child. A good time to start bringing them along is when their first teeth begin to appear!

Unless your dentist in Long Eaton advises otherwise, every 6 months is recommended, as children’s teeth are softer and much more susceptible to dental decay.

A great way of helping your child look after his or her own teeth is to become their dental hygiene role model! Allow them to see you brushing your teeth twice a day and explain the importance of this habit. Supervise their brushing by letting them brush alongside you.

A great method is to establish a reward chart; rewarding your child each time they brush their teeth. There are also a number of toothbrushes and toothpastes available that may help make brushing a little more fun!

It’s advisable for both adults and children to change their toothbrush every 3 months.
